It’s not just selfish -it’s a complete breach of the Budapest Memorandum in 1994 when the US and others encouraged Ukraine to give up its nuclear arsenal in exchange for these countries guaranteeing Ukraine’s borders.

The US is duty-bound to assist in Ukraine’s defence or its promises mean nothing.
